Hi @Tracey57 . Welcome to the Fitbit forums.
I wonder if you are taking into BMR (basal metabolic rate) calories that Fitbit includes. These are calories that you are burning all the time just by being alive. The following help section explains these more:

@Tracey57 Welcome! It's great to see you around! As @JohnnyRow explained the calories you see on your account aren't only for activities recorded but also include your BMR and the data from your heart rate. This all provides a daily calculation that you can view on your account.
